Key Elements to Consider

When preparing a formal communication, certain aspects are essential to make sure the recipient understands your intentions and the purpose of your request. Focus on the following components:

  • Introduction: Clearly state who you are and the reason for writing.
  • Purpose: Explain the main objective of the correspondence, whether it’s to request involvement or offer assistance.
  • Call to Action: End with a specific request, such as a meeting or further communication.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When drafting such communications, it’s important to avoid common mistakes that can lead to confusion or a lack of professionalism:

  1. Avoid being too vague about your purpose.
  2. Do not overcomplicate the language; keep it concise and straightforward.
  3. Ensure the tone remains respectful and formal throughout.
